Understanding the Roblox Studio Interface
The first step in creating an educational simulation on Roblox is becoming familiar with Roblox Studio, the platform’s development tool. This environment allows users to design their games and simulations effectively. The user-friendly interface provides various features, including:
- Building Tools: For designing landscapes and structures to create immersive environments.
- Scripting: Using Lua, a programming language, to implement functionality and interactivity in your simulation.
- Asset Library: Accessing a plethora of pre-made models, sounds, and scripts that can save time and enhance your project.
By dedicating time to explore the interface and experimenting with these features, educators can gain confidence in transforming their educational ideas into virtual reality.
Aligning Simulations With Learning Objectives
Effective educational simulations are grounded in clear learning objectives. Before diving into game creation, take a moment to define what knowledge or skills you want your students to attain. This step often involves reaching out to fellow educators or curriculum guides to ensure alignment with learning standards. For example:
- History: Create a simulation of a historic battle where students assume roles, strategize, and learn about the events that shaped the nation.
- Science: Design a laboratory in which students can conduct virtual experiments, showcasing the scientific method and its application in real-world scenarios.
- Mathematics: Develop a game that requires players to solve mathematical challenges to progress, fostering a fun and engaging learning environment.
By clearly outlining objectives, educators can guide their simulation design process, ensuring that every element serves a meaningful purpose during the learning experience.
Incorporating Feedback for Continuous Improvement
One of the hallmarks of interactive learning is responsiveness to user input. As students engage with educational simulations, their feedback can be invaluable. Strategies for gathering and implementing feedback include:
- Surveys: Create simple surveys for students to express what they enjoyed and what could be improved.
- Focus Groups: Conduct discussions with one class, allowing them to share insights and suggest changes.
- Iterative Design: Implement changes based on feedback, allowing continuous enhancement of the simulation experience.
Listening to the learners and adapting the simulations accordingly not only improves the educational experience but also empowers students by making them feel valued in the development process.

Utilizing Quests and Challenges
One effective way to promote engagement is through quests or challenges that require students to solve problems or accomplish specific tasks. For instance, educators can create a math-themed simulator where players must earn virtual coins by solving math problems that correspond with their curricula. Each successful solution might unlock further levels of the game, thereby fostering a sense of accomplishment as students progress through increasingly complex tasks.
Additionally, history simulations can include quests where students role-play historical figures to complete missions that illustrate their contributions to society. This hands-on approach not only reinforces learning but also enhances critical thinking as students navigate the challenges posed in the game.
Implementing Decision-Making Scenarios
Simulations can also be enhanced by presenting students with various decision-making scenarios. For example, in a science-focused simulation, students could be faced with real-life dilemmas, such as environmental conservation or wildlife management. They must analyze data and make informed choices that impact the game’s outcome. This experiential learning replicates real-world challenges and encourages students to think critically and understand the broader implications of their decisions.
Leveraging Collaboration and Competition
Another compelling aspect of education on Roblox is the platform’s emphasis on community. By designing simulations that require teamwork or foster competition, educators can heighten student engagement and motivation. Consider creating challenges where students must collaborate to achieve a common goal, such as creating a sustainable city or solving a mystery within a time limit. Collaboration encourages communication skills and builds social dynamics, thus simulating real-world interpersonal skills.
In contrast, competition can be implemented through leaderboard systems where players are recognized for their achievements. This structure can stimulate healthy competition among peers, motivating them to enhance their skills while progressing through the educational content.
